Technical Infrastructure and Security Protocols
The foundation of any successful online gaming entity lies in its ability to protect user data and ensure the integrity of every single spin or deal. High-level encryption standards, such as SSL certificates, are implemented to prevent unauthorized access to sensitive personal information and financial records. This technical layer ensures that the communication between the client and the server remains private, effectively neutralizing the risk of data breaches in an increasingly volatile cyber landscape.
Beyond basic encryption, the implementation of Random Number Generators (RNG) is critical for maintaining fairness. These sophisticated algorithms ensure that every outcome is entirely unpredictable and independent of previous results, providing a level of transparency that is essential for trust. When a platform maintains these standards, users can be confident that the game mechanics are not manipulated to favor the house, allowing for a natural and authentic gaming experience that mirrors physical venues.
Advanced Authentication Methods
The shift toward multi-factor authentication has revolutionized how users secure their accounts. By requiring a second form of verification, such as a biometric scan or a time-sensitive code sent to a mobile device, platforms can virtually eliminate the risk of identity theft. This added layer of security not only protects the user but also stabilizes the the overall environment, ensuring that only the legitimate owner of the account can access the funds and personal settings.
Moreover, the integration of cloud-based security monitoring allows for the detection of anomalies in real time. If a user logs in from an unusual location or exhibits patterns that suggest automated botting, the system can trigger an immediate alert or temporary lock. This proactive approach to security ensures that the integrity of the gaming environment is maintained, protecting both the house and the players from fraudulent activities and ensuring a fair playing field for all participants.

The Evolution of Table Games
The transition from traditional table games to digital versions has been handled with extreme care to preserve the same tension and social interaction. Digital roulette and blackjack are now designed with a level of precision that mimics the physics of a real wheel or the distribution of a card deck. The inclusion of live dealer options further bridges the gap, allowing users to interact with professional croupiers in real time via high-definition streaming, adding a human element to the digital experience.

Psychological Triggers in Game Design
Game designers use a variety of psychological triggers to keep players engaged, such as the almost-win effect, where a symbol is just one position away from a jackpot. This creates a a sense of urgency and a desire to try again, which is a fundamental part of the loop of excitement. Additionally, the use of celebratory sounds and vibrant colors upon a win, even a small one, triggers a dopamine release in the brain, reinforcing the positive association between the activity and the sensation of reward.
The pacing of the game is also carefully calibrated to ensure that the user does not feel overwhelmed but remains in a state of flow. By adjusting the volatility and the frequency of small wins, developers can maintain a balance where the user feels they are making progress toward a larger goal. Optimization for Low-Bandwidth Environments
In many regions, users may not have access to high-speed internet, which means that platforms must optimize their assets to ensure that games load quickly and don't crash. This involves using compressed image files and efficient coding practices that prioritize the essential elements of the game first. By implementing adaptive streaming for live dealer games, platforms can ensure that the video quality adjusts automatically to the user's connection speed, preventing lag and ensuring that the action remains fluid.

The Role of Cryptocurrencies in Modern Gaming
The introduction of digital assets has revolutionized the way financial transactions are handled in the online gaming sector. Cryptocurrencies offer a level of anonymity and speed that traditional banking systems cannot match, allowing for near-instantaneous deposits and withdrawals. Moreover, the decentralized nature of the blockchain ensures that every transaction is recorded permanently and transparently, reducing the risk of disputes and providing an additional layer of security for users who prefer to avoid traditional financial intermediaries.
